Read moreI found the Edinburg Birding Center entirely by accident, but it is well-worth going out of your way to visit. I was in Edinburg for a political rally, and only had half an hour to spend, but was enchanted by how many species I saw in a small area in that brief amount of time.
The chacalaca was new to me--about the size of a chicken, and apparently likes to walk about, in the company of others, willing to show itself, while keeping a safe distance away. I saw mockingbirds, (either several, or one which was very energetic), a yellow rumped warbler, a bold titmouse, and a ladderback woodpecker, all while I was in one small area, and appearing almost faster than I could focus my camera to shoot photos of them.
